Getting There
-
Car
From Mount Ramelau, head southeast on the main road leading towards Ainaro. Follow the road for approximately 30-40 minutes. Look for the signposts indicating Ainaro. As you enter Ainaro, continue straight until you reach the coordinates 2G45+RJH. You can use a GPS device or a maps application on your phone to ensure you are headed in the right direction. Parking may be available near the location.
-
Public Transportation
To reach Palco Haksolok using public transportation, first, take a local bus or shared taxi from Mount Ramelau to Ainaro. This ride typically takes about 1-1.5 hours. Once you arrive in Ainaro, ask for directions to the specific coordinates 2G45+RJH, as the locals are generally familiar with the area. You may need to walk a short distance depending on where the bus drops you off. Be prepared to spend around $2-5 for the bus fare.
